Brazil’s ‘Bitcoin King’ arrested over 7,000 missing BTC

Self-described “Bitcoin King,” Claudio Oliveira, has been arrested and charged by Brazilian federal police for allegedly masterminding a 1.5 billion reais (roughly $300 million) fraud scheme involving crypto. Oliveria served as the president of Bitcoin Banco Group, a Brazilian crypto brokerage firm that has been under investigation since 2019 claiming to have lost 7,000 BTC in investor funds.…

Your keys, his coins — Cryptopia employee admits to stealing $172K in crypto

A former employee of the now-defunct cryptocurrency exchange Cryptopia has pleaded guilty to the theft of roughly $172,000 in cryptocurrency he obtained by making a copy of users’ private keys. According to a Monday report from New Zealand news outlet Stuff, the unnamed Cryptopia employee pleaded guilty in Christchurch District Court to the theft of more than $1,000 and theft “by a person in a special relationship” — referring to cases when a person takes funds held in trust from someone else.…

FinCEN lists cryptocurrencies as top AML and CFT priorities

The United States’ Financial Crimes Enforcement Network will continue to closely follow the cryptocurrency industry as one of its top priorities for combating crimes like money laundering. FinCEN officially announced Thursday that “virtual currency considerations,” or operations involving cryptocurrencies like Bitcoin (BTC), will be among its top national priorities for countering terrorism financing and ensuring proper Anti-Money Laundering policies.…

Driving ‘purists beserk’: Co-chair of blockchain caucus wants to ‘reverse’ crypto transactions

Bill Foster, Democratic Representative and co-chair of the Congressional blockchain caucus, has called for a regulatory framework that would enable third parties to reverse fraudulent or criminal transactions. Foster is a physicist and a Democratic Rep for Illinois. The blockchain caucus is co-chaired by Democratic Rep Darren Soto, and Republican Reps Tom Emmer and David Schweikert.…

Biden nominee for Treasury Dept will prioritize crypto regulation

Brian Nelson, U.S. President Joe Biden’s nominee for under secretary for the Department of the Treasury’s division on terrorism and financial crimes, said he would prioritize implementing new regulations around cryptocurrency. In a Tuesday hearing of the Senate Committee on Banking, Housing, and Urban Affairs, Nelson said he would be focusing on anti-money laundering regulations if he were to be confirmed for the position in the Treasury Department’s terrorism and financial intelligence arm, adding cryptocurrency would be particular priority.…

US officials recover $2.3M in crypto from Colonial Pipeline ransom

Officials with a United States government task force have seized more than $2 million in crypto used to pay for ransom following an attack on the Colonial Pipeline system.  In a Monday press conference, Deputy Attorney General Lisa Monaco said that the task force “found and recaptured” millions of dollars worth of Bitcoin (BTC) connected to Russia-based DarkSide hackers, the majority of the $4.4 million funds originally paid.…
